George M. Webster & Co. records

 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: 3465
Scope and content

General store accounts for George M. Webster & Co., 1886-1911, and its predecessor John Davis & Co., 1876-1886, of Greenwood, Steuben County, New York. Includes accounts books, daybooks, and ledgers. Also, bankbooks and ledger of Mary D. Webster (Mrs. George M.); loose ledger sheets pertaining to a farm; bills, receipts, correspondence, and advertisements.

Dates: 1876-1911.

Lewis P. Weed diaries

 Collection — Box 1: [Barcode: 31924064942976]
Identifier: 3166
Scope and content

Diaries of Lewis P. Weed of Canisteo, Steuben County, New York. Most pertain to logging, farming, and some politics. Volumes were written in 1875, 1876, 1879, 1885, 1886, 1893, 1894, 1895, and 1896.

Dates: 1875-1896.
